- Designing application:
- Scenario
- Requirements
- Mockups
- Architecture
- Setting up development environment:
- IDE: Spring Tool Suite
- DBMS: MySQL
- Create a new Spring MVC template project
- Template engine: Velocity or Thymeleaf; Layout: Bootstrap
- Preparing views and controllers (front-end).
- Designing data model:
- Identify the entities and their relationships
- Follow bottom up or top down approach using Hibernate
- Developing business logic.
- Integrating with front-end.
- Others:
- Securing the application
- Adding language support
- Testing
- Deploying on OpenShift -> visit demo app:
- The front store
- The admin console (username/password found in
sql_scripts/admin-console_data.sql
)
Friday, June 17, 2016
Friday, June 17, 2016
Rewrite Netbeans e-commerce tutorial using Spring framework
Related Posts:
Error - Could not resolve matching constructor (hint: specify index/type/name arguments for simple parameters to avoid type ambiguities) Error: Context initialization failed org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'userService': Injection … Read More
Spring Boot + React Redux and MySQL CRUD exampleThis article will build React Redux Http Client & Spring Boot Server example that uses Spring Data JPA to interact with MySQL … Read More
Consuming a RESTful Web Service with Spring for Android This Getting Started guide walks you through the process of building an application that uses Spring for Android's RestTemplate to co… Read More
Creating a Batch Service To start from scratch, move on to Starting with Spring Initializr. To skip the basics, do the following: Download and unzip the source reposit… Read More
Spring Security Overview Spring Security is a powerful and highly customizable authentication and access-control framework. It is the de-facto standard for securing Sprin… Read More
Thank you for your interested in this blog.
ReplyDeleteThanks for sharing great post. I really like this post.
ReplyDeleteNeed to make custom website & application to grow your business online? Click Here :
Ecommerce Web Design
PHP Web App Development
Web Development Company
Nice
ReplyDeleteThanks for sharing information about ecoomerce solution.
ReplyDeleteYou've written an excellent article on Ecommerce web development, which I greatly appreciate. And I hope this helps a lot of people... and I'm looking forward to your next post... keep up the good work!
ReplyDeleteThank you for taking the time to write such an informative post on eCommerce development. Your blog is not only informative, but it is also very creative.
ReplyDelete